Arawak Cay food vendors sell huge amounts of fried foods. The oil used for frying must be regularly replaced. The used oil seems to have been disposed of by pouring it down the drain where it the congeals and blocks the sewer pipes. This is so unnecessary as Bahamas Waste has a program to collect used frying oil and convert it to biodiesel to run their garbage collection trucks.
